The Awaji Youth Federation (AYF) Fellowship 2026 is now open for applications! This is a fully funded, 9-month live-in working and training program held on Awaji Island, Japan. The fellowship brings together young leaders from around the world to work on projects that contribute to regional revitalization and meet the needs of the Japanese workplace.
Participants will live at Manabi no Sato, the home of the Awaji Youth Federation, and engage in a mix of lectures, challenges, and project-based work. Both male and female participants are encouraged to apply. The program is designed to help fellows sharpen their skills in a multicultural environment while making a meaningful impact.
Fellowship Details
- Host Country: Japan
- Location: Awaji Island
- Duration: 9 Months
- Eligible Applicants: Bachelor’s and Master’s students or graduates
- Financial Coverage: Fully Paid
- Application Deadline: 31st December 2025
Financial Support & Benefits
The AYF Fellowship is fully funded and provides:
- Monthly Stipend: ¥190,000 + Work Allowance ¥30,000
- Accommodation & Meals: Covered (Japanese or Western-style rooms available)
- Utilities: Electricity, water, and Wi-Fi included
- Food Options: Halal, vegetarian, and healthy meals available
- Government Fees & Taxes: Fully covered
Fellowship Themes & Structure
The fellowship focuses on key areas such as:
- New Business Development
- International Projects
- Tourism
- Wellness
- Agriculture
- Education
- Technology
- Social Innovation
- Entrepreneurship
The program is structured around three core components:
- Self-Development and Mentoring – Personal growth and skill enhancement
- Project Ideation and Project Work – Collaborate on real-world projects
- Event Creation – Plan and execute meaningful initiatives
Eligibility
Applicants must meet the following criteria:
- Open to all nationalities
- Bachelor’s or Master’s graduates with some work experience
- Commitment to addressing societal challenges and contributing to AYF projects
- Strong values of hard work, discipline, and care for others
- No language test (IELTS, TOEFL, etc.) required
